Jun 23, 2023 · When it comes to nationwide turnkey investing, Roofstock is Doorvest’s major competitor. While Doorvest is an end-to-end service provider (including property management), Roofstock is primarily a turnkey marketplace. Roofstock operates in more markets than Doorvest and it doesn’t come with property management requirements. HomeUnion is Roofstock’s primary competitor in this marketplace. It shouldn’t surprise you that they offer a similar product. Unlike Roofstock, HomeUnion does not specialize. When you create an account with HomeUnion, you can access a range of property types, including single-family rentals and four-family complexes.

Roofstock is an online marketplace for tenant-occupied real estate.Doorvest vs Roofstock: A head-to-head comparison for 2022 Written by Jeff Rohde Last updated on August 3, 2022 Rents for single-family rental (SFR) homes are soaring, while occupancy rates are reaching all time highs, attracting new investors to the asset class.Fees for Roofstock are a bit simpler than they are with Fundrise. There is just one fee structure each for buyers and sellers: Buyers – $500 or 0.5% of the sale price (whichever is greater).
